Meditation (English)
Practice Buddhist meditation in the middle of Budapest!
The meditation is suitable for beginners. Each regular meditation is guided and begins with a short introduction. (all together is about 30-40 minutes)
Our regular Buddhist meditations have proven popular with people who want to integrate authentic Buddhist methods into their daily lives. For the modern lay person who is juggling work, relationships, and an active role in society, we teach a meditation that is easy to learn, and profound and powerful for experienced practitioners.
The meditation originates from the Karma Kagyu tradition of Tibetan Buddhism. It has a cumulative effect on mind, leading to greater clarity and calmness. Fearlessness, joy, and active compassion are the result of regular practice of Buddhist meditation.

(May) Monthly Book Club: Why Nations Fail
Hello everyone,
Welcome to the Monthly Book Club — the discussion edition of the Budapest Silent Book Club for those who enjoy reading the same book and sharing thoughts together.
This May, we’ll be reading *Why Nations Fail* by Daron Acemoglu and James A. Robinson. The book explores the monumental question of why some nations are wealthy while others remain locked in poverty, diving deep into the powerful role that political and economic institutions play in shaping a country's destiny.
It’s a thought-provoking, sweeping read that opens the door to deep conversations about history, economics, power, and the structures that govern our societies.

The integral self-awareness group is a safe and accepting space where you can observe your inner processes and how you relate to others. You can gain insight into recurring patterns and experiment with more conscious, new ways of functioning.
The group supports you in letting go of your defensive layers and connecting to yourself and others without judgment. This offers a deeply nourishing experience of acceptance, while also helping you become aware of inner processes that often remain hidden in everyday life.
The focus is on experiencing bodily sensations and emotions, often beyond words. The practices are mostly movement-based and require no prior experience.
The method is based on integral psychology, associated with Ken Wilber, combining Western psychology with Eastern perspectives to support personal growth and a more loving, present way of being.
